Husky Liners® form fit Mud Flaps are made from durable, impact resistant all-weather thermoplastic that’s as tough as nails (or rocks for that matter). They’re easy to install, conform perfectly to your fenders, and protect your ride and those around you from the rage of the road.

Transcript:

Husky Liners® form fit Mud Guards are made from durable, impact resistant all-weather thermoplastic that’s as tough as nails (or rocks for that matter) and as you will see in this video, they are ridiculously easy to install.

First, let’s verify the vehicle application and part number you received matches the intended part you ordered. To do this, find the bar code on the box and check that the information matches your specific truck.

Next, unpackage the Mud Guards, fastener kit and instructions from the box. If you ordered a MudGuard combo pack, please identify which are the front and rear mud guards to ensure for proper installation.

To protect your fenders against wear, you’ll want to install the paint protection film over the mud guard mounting surface.

Clean the area where the mud guard will be installed.

Please note, turning the wheel for front installation will ease installation.

We have provided both a left and right side pre-cut template. Remove the backing liner by folding the liner at the center cut of the template, separating the film sides and peeling the film templates from the backing liner.

To determine where to place the paint protection film, position the mud guard on the fender. You will notice an LH for left hand side and an RH for right hand side.

Next, to remove the protection film from the liner and to flood the adhesive side of the film, mix a wetting solution of 1 pint of water with 4 drops of liquid dishwashing detergent.

Then, using a spray bottle or sponge, wet the film with the wetting solution and remove the protection film.

Thoroughly wet the location of the fender where the film will be installed with the wetting solution.

Position the adhesive side of the film on the fender and flood with the wetting solution.

Double check the location of the film using the mud guard and reposition if necessary.

If it is positioned correctly, using a sponge or clean shop towel, squeegee any air bubbles and wrinkles from the film.

You will want to allow the film to dry before installing the mud guard.

Repeat this process for both the front and rear film installation.

Peel off the red protective cover from the 3M adhesive on the MudGuard.

Next, position the front mud guard on the fender making sure it is parallel to the ground. Once you are happy with the fit,
press firmly on the area with the 3M adhesive tape to make sure adhesive is set.
Finally, install the three spring clips over the mudguard and the fender lip at the locations with the raised tic marks.

Remove the plastic factory fastener and discard.

Peel off the red protective cover from the 3M adhesive on the MudGuard.

Next, attach the rear mud guard to the fender with the supplied fasteners. You will want to double check the fit and ensure the mud guard is parallel to the ground before tightening.

Be sure to press firmly on the area with the 3M adhesive tape to make sure adhesive is set.

Finally, install two spring clips over the mudguard and the fender lip at the locations with the raised tic marks.
